
FCPD Cracks Down on Retail Theft — The Fairfax County Police Department is launching a 2023 Summer Crime Prevention Initiative that will focus on retail theft for June, with increased patrols and public engagement efforts in affected areas. Deputy Chief of Patrol Bob Blakely says 20% of all crime in the county only occurs at 20 addresses, and “most of that crime is larceny.” [ABC7]

Reston Man Charged With Animal Cruelty — “According to court documents, authorities seized 30 cats from a home on Southgate Square on Nov. 17, 2022. The living conditions included ‘large amounts of fecal material and urine inside and outside the litter boxes, poor lighting, poor air circulation, and prominent smell of ammonia and feces.'” [DC News Now]

Vienna Releases Full Draft of Zoning Code — “Three years — and about 30 meetings and work sessions — after initiating the sweeping new ‘Code Create Vienna’ zoning rewrite, the Vienna Town Council on June 12 voted unanimously to discuss the draft proposal at joint public hearings with the town’s Planning Commission July 10 and 12.” [Gazette Leader]

New Private Preschool Coming to Merrifield — “The Goddard School of Falls Church, a childhood education franchise, will open its first Falls Church area location at 2921 Telestar Court in September. It will provide early childhood education and care for 190 children between 6 weeks and 6 years old as well as 30 teaching jobs.” [Patch]
A Look at County’s Urban Search and Rescue Team — “Fairfax County’s USAR program has deployed on 134 missions and has responded to the most devastating natural- and human-caused disasters. From the 2001 terrorist attack on the Pentagon to Hurricane Katrina in Mississippi and Louisiana in 2005 to the 2010 earthquake in Haiti to the 2011 earthquake in Japan, team members have aided victims across the globe.” [Northern Virginia Magazine]
